Abstract: There is provided herein a disrupted block chain cryptocurrency system for securement against unauthorised transactions from the theft of private keys wherein the mining computing devices thereof comprise transaction pre-processors which, for each cryptocurrency transaction received, identifies an address associated with the cryptocurrency transaction and searches the block chain ledger for at least one previous cryptocurrency transaction of a specific format associated with the address. If such a transaction is found, the transaction is held in a memory pool for security as opposed to adding to a block for hashing and a further address is identified from the at least one previous transaction. The transaction is held in the memory pool until a further cryptocurrency transaction from the further address is pre-processed which comprises meta data identifying a transaction ID of the transaction stored within the memory pool for removal and adding to a block for hashing.
